    On the WSR's website it says....

    Locomotives

    The following locomotives are expected to be in action at the Gala:

    * Guest Engines including:
    * BR Standard Class 4-6-2 No:71000 Duke Of Gloucester
    * BR Standard 9F Class 2-10-0 No: 92203 Black Prince
    * BR Standard 9F Class 2-10-0 No: 92212
    * BR Standard Class 4 Tank 2-6-4 No: 80104
    * BR Stanadard Class 2 2-6-0 No: 78019
    * Home Fleet Engines in Operation:
    * GWR '4575' Class 2-6-2T No. 5553
    * BR (W) '5101' Class 2-6-2 No. 4160
    * Home Fleet Engines on Thunderbird Duties:
    * WSR Mogul Class 2-6-0 No. 9351
    * S&DJR 7F Class 2-8-0 No: 88
